Transaction 8b63e90fab91d220f6ad507013b375130e0b82fad86e7ceed662c4762a91de49
1 Input
2 Outputs
- 8b63e90fab91d220f6ad507013b375130e0b82fad86e7ceed662c4762a91de49:0
- 8b63e90fab91d220f6ad507013b375130e0b82fad86e7ceed662c4762a91de49:1
value 1270218
address 17s7irtpEt9jHU8BnvVkLt2dcgPikKRrgu
value 2600000
address 3H5Fkpq12kZjM6qbBQLonKe1nVVDj85W6z